Originally Posted by 04duxlr
Cast aluminum is worth about $0.50 per pound. With the liners, probably a little less. The block weighs maybe 75 lbs so you're probably looking at $35.
Years ago, I recycled an intake that had studs and other steel items. At the time cast aluminum was $0.55, and they have me what the called aluminum "breakage" for $0.13 or $0.18 per pound, some thing like that. I got the full $0.55 some wheels at the same time though.
